  22. DonNguyen's Avatar
    also read this post by CX

    I suggest only keeping one OS installed to your computer at a time; the one you have installed to your device. You can have others saved to the computer, just not installed. I have a folder in My Documents labeled BB OS, and keep them saved in there just in case. But when it comes time to upgrade againg, go to Control Panel on the computer>Add/Remove and uninstall the current device software. Then install the new and upgrade.

  25. DonNguyen's Avatar
    Hi I need help
    Ijust updated to .85 from .75
    now i cant find korean font
    what did i do wrong
    another user emailed me about this.

    first, check in DM, apploader, add/remove to see if the option is there. if it is, just load it onto your phone

    if not you need to copy the korean language cod files from .75 into the .85 folder to load
